The Moelleux 1ère Trie Clos du Bourg was first bottled when Victor Huet - war hero and mayor - still managed the family-run Domaine Huet winery. The wine in question comes from Clos du Bourg, the oldest site in Vouvray that dates back to the eighth century. It's packed with as much flavour as it is history, of course; the golden nectar inside offers notes of apricot, a burnt sugar sweetness and a twist of refreshing citrus.
